微信小程序开发基础教程

发布时间:2024-06-09 12:00:09

在当今数字化时代,微信小程序作为连接用户与服务的桥梁,其重要性不言而喻。它凭借轻量级、无需下载安装的特性,迅速成为企业和个人开发者青睐的平台之一。本文将为您概述微信小程序开发的基本流程、关键技术点及实战技巧,帮助您快速入门并掌握小程序开发的核心技能。

一、小程序开发环境搭建

首先,开发者需注册并登录微信开发者平台,创建小程序项目。选择合适的开发工具,如微信官方推荐的微信开发者工具,它集成了代码编辑、预览、调试等功能,极大提升了开发效率。

二、了解小程序框架

微信小程序基于WXML(WeiXin Markup Language)和WXSS(WeiXin Style Sheet)构建界面,使用JavaScript处理逻辑。WXML类似于HTML,用于结构布局;WXSS类似CSS,负责样式设计;而JavaScript则负责交互逻辑实现。

三、页面结构与样式

在WXML中,通过标签定义页面结构,例如<view><text>等,这些标签与HTML中的div、span类似,但专为小程序优化。WXSS部分,利用类选择器定义样式,支持flex布局,便于响应式设计。注意,为了提升性能,小程序推荐使用rpx单位进行尺寸设定,自动适配不同屏幕。

四、数据绑定与事件处理

利用数据绑定功能,可以在WXML中动态展示JavaScript中的数据。通过{{data}}语法即可完成简单绑定。对于用户交互,通过绑定事件处理函数到元素上,如bindtap="handleTap",在对应的.js文件中实现handleTap方法来响应用户操作。

五、API与云开发

微信小程序提供了丰富的API接口,涵盖位置、支付、用户信息等多个领域,让开发者能够轻松接入微信生态。此外,云开发功能让开发者无需维护服务器,即可实现数据存储、云函数调用等,极大地降低了开发门槛。

六、发布与审核

开发完成后,通过微信开发者工具提交代码至微信审核。审核通过后,小程序即可上线,面向亿万微信用户。重要提示,遵循微信小程序的开发规范与政策要求,是顺利通过审核的关键。

七、持续优化与迭代

小程序上线后,通过收集用户反馈、分析使用数据,不断迭代优化功能与体验。利用微信提供的数据分析工具,可以深入理解用户行为,指导产品迭代方向。

总之,微信小程序开发是一个从基础学习到不断实践、优化的过程。掌握上述关键点,结合实际项目经验,你将能够开发出既美观又实用的小程序,为用户提供便捷的服务体验。动手实践是提升技能的最佳途径,现在就开始你的小程序开发之旅吧!

相关内容:
租机变现陷阱:一次难忘的被骗经历
小花钱包客服电话无人接听的原因分析与解决方法
征信信息免费查询指南
我来数科金融科技公司简介
Plus先享后付提前结算全解析
时光分期当前放款情况解析
租手机变现的实操指南与收益解析
苹果ID贷平台有哪些
如何在线查询个人征信报告:详细指南
小米商城分期功能调整详情
目前严重低估值的股票投资机会
优品分期官方商城还款指南
正规渠道下的金融知识普及:理解“套现”及其风险
网上分期手机0首付平台的真伪探究
个人征信查询免费查询系统:如何实现个人征信的免费查询与管理
如何识别和防范强制下款的网贷平台
征信受损后如何解决急用钱问题
如何取消360先享后付79元服务
解决小花钱包借款时无匹配银行卡的问题
国家的五年平债计划:如何确保财政稳定与未来经济发展
To Top